Dan Henke Baseball & Softball Projects

A lot of exciting things are happening with our #AlwaysAnAviator campaign projects! Check out these brand new renderings of our baseball and softball fields! We are currently fundraising for these two projects. Our goal is to raise $5.2 million.


The project will be completed in phases:

  • Phase I: field and site work, fencing, backstop wall & netting, dugout renovations $4.2 milllion
  • Phase II: bleacher seating, press box, concessions, walks & plazas $651,000
  • Phase III: field lighting $358,000

The Seger Family Natatorium

Construction will begin this month on the $10.4 million Seger Family Natatorium. Completion of the 8-lane, all deep pool is anticipated in early 2024. Fundraising efforts continue to fill the gap that the Board has committed to move the project forward. Sycamore Swimming Makes Splash At State

The Aves Boys Swimming team competed at the OSHAAA State Tournament. Bryce Menchhoffer won State Runner-Up in the 500 Freestyle. The 400 Freestyle Relay of Owen Courtney, Jack Carmody, Collin Preissler and Menchhofer finished 16th. Menchhoffer placed 6th in the 200 Freestyle.

NEW INFO: Cooper Road Bridge Closure Begins March 1

The Ohio Department of Transportation (ODOT) will completely close the Cooper Road bridge in both directions over I-71 beginning March 1. The project is expected to take approximately two months to complete, pending weather conditions. We anticipate the project, combined with ongoing construction at the new Sycamore Junior High, will cause a significant impact on traffic.

Aves Alumni Invents Concussion Protection Equipment

Dr. Dave Smith, Class of 1978, is making headlines this month for the invention of the Q-Collar. The new piece of equipment seen on players around the NFL has been proven to help protect the brain of high ontact sports players. Check out this article about the Q-Collar. Join Sycamore Advisory Commission

Want to help the district come up with new ways to enhance and improve our school community? Join the Sycamore Advisory Commission (SAC)! SAC is a diverse group of local volunteers who support the Board and District by conducting research on new initiatives. Membership is made up of PTO members, staff, local civic and government leaders, students and families.
